A Huge Multiplayer Upgrade Arrives

 

Key Takeaways

 

·Improved mid-match lobby backfilling.

·Better matchmaking experience.

·More balanced multiplayer matches.

 

One of the most requested improvements finally arrives with enhanced mid-match lobby backfilling. Previously, when players left a match, teams often remained uneven for the rest of the game. Now, matchmaking does a much better job of filling empty spots with new players searching for the same playlist.

 

Although the developers describe this as an improvement rather than a complete overhaul, it's a welcome change that should make public matches more competitive and enjoyable.

Reduced Input Delay Makes Gameplay Smoother

 

Key Takeaways

 

·Better responsiveness on 120Hz+ displays.

·Improved experience for competitive players.

·No need for previous display workarounds.

 

Another standout feature is the reduction of input delay for players using high-refresh-rate displays.

 

Previously, many players had to disable 120Hz or lower their resolution to achieve smoother controls. With this update, Black Ops 2 now responds much more naturally on modern gaming monitors and televisions, providing faster aiming and improved movement.

 

Competitive players, especially those using PlayStation 5 hardware, should notice a smoother overall gameplay experience.

 

Zombies Gets Important Hosting Improvements

 

Key Takeaways

 

·PS5 hosts are now prioritized.

·More stable online sessions.

·Reduced opportunities for exploit abuse.

 

Zombie fans also benefit from meaningful improvements.

 

Public Zombie matches now prioritize PlayStation 5 hosts instead of PlayStation 4 whenever possible. Because the PS5 delivers stronger performance and faster processing, games should run more smoothly with fewer connection issues.

 

This adjustment also makes it more difficult for modified PS4 systems to become hosts, reducing the likelihood of disruptive hacked lobbies during public matches.

 

Quality-of-Life Features Continue to Improve

 

Key Takeaways

 

·Smoke grenade visual issues fixed.

·Custom emblem visibility toggle added.

·Greater player customization.

 

The update also introduces several welcome quality-of-life improvements.

 

Visual bugs affecting smoke grenades have been addressed, while players now have the option to hide custom emblems in multiplayer. This feature gives players greater control over their online experience, especially streamers and content creators who may prefer not to display inappropriate user-generated content.

 

Small additions like these modernize the game without changing its classic gameplay.

 

Developers Respond to Recent Hacking Issues

 

Key Takeaways

 

·Incorrect prestige bug under investigation.

·Account restoration solutions are in development.

·Continued security improvements expected.

 

Perhaps the most important announcement concerns recent hacking incidents that affected multiplayer accounts.

 

Some players recently encountered hackers capable of assigning impossible prestige levels, effectively preventing access to multiplayer features. Fortunately, the development team has confirmed that they are actively investigating solutions to restore affected accounts and prevent similar exploits in future updates.
